Primary Performance (KS2)

Academic year 2025/26

KS2 Results (% meeting expected standard)

2024
2025
Reading-5ppMathsWriting-13pp

Reading has declined from 85% to 80%. Maths has remained stable at around 82%. Writing has declined from 83% to 70%.
